/**
* @param in LAFuture with a useful payload. Payload is tuple(Case Class, Custom Response Header)
* @return value of type JsonResponse
*
* Process a request asynchronously. The thread will not
* block until there's a response. The parameter is a function
* that takes a function as it's parameter. The function is invoked
* when the calculation response is ready to be rendered:
* RestContinuation.async {
* reply => {
* myActor ! DoCalc(123, answer => reply{XmlResponse(<i>{answer}</i>)})
* }
* }
* The body of the function will be executed on a separate thread.
* When the answer is ready, apply the reply function... the function
* body will be executed in the scope of the current request (the
* current session and the current Req object).
*/
def futureToResponse[T](in: LAFuture[(T, CustomResponseHeaders)]): JsonResponse = {
RestContinuation.async(reply => {
in.onSuccess(t => reply.apply(successJsonResponseFromCaseClass(t._1)(t._2)))
